Understanding the Mechanics of Plinko
At its heart, plinko is a vertical board featuring rows of pegs. A player releases a ball or disc from the top, and as it falls, it encounters these pegs, deflecting it randomly left or right. This process continues until the ball reaches the bottom, landing in one of several prize slots. The prize associated with each slot varies, often increasing towards the center. The placement of the pegs is crucial; a well-designed board provides a balanced distribution of potential outcomes, while a poorly designed one might favor certain slots.
The randomness of the bounces is the defining characteristic of plinko. While it might appear chaotic, the physics governing the ball’s descent are deterministic – meaning, given the initial conditions and peg arrangement, the outcome is theoretically predictable. However, practically, the slight variations in release angle and the complexity of the bouncing pattern make precise prediction impossible. This inherent unpredictability is what makes plinko so captivating.

The Role of Randomness and Probability
While plinko appears to be a game of pure chance, understanding the underlying principles of probability can help manage expectations. Each prize slot at the bottom has a certain probability of being hit, determined by the board’s geometry and the potential paths the ball can take. Slots in the center generally have a higher probability due to the greater number of paths leading to them. It’s crucial to remember that each drop is independent; past results don’t influence future outcomes. This is known as the gambler’s fallacy.
The concept of Return to Player, or RTP, is also essential. RTP represents the percentage of wagered funds that a game is statistically expected to return to players over the long run. Plinko games typically have a relatively high RTP, often ranging from 95% to 98%. However, this is an average calculated over millions of plays. Individual results will vary widely, and short-term fluctuations are common. A higher RTP does not guarantee wins, but suggests a more favorable long-term payout.

Bet Sizing and Bankroll Management
Effective bankroll management is paramount when playing plinko. Avoid betting a significant portion of your total funds on a single drop. Smaller bets allow for more attempts and a greater chance of experiencing the game’s variance. A common rule of thumb is to bet no more than 1-2% of your bankroll on each play. Slowly accumulating small wins is a much more sustainable strategy than hoping for a single large payout.

Staying Safe & Responsible While Playing
The exciting pace of plinko and the potential for instant rewards can be addictive. It is essential to practice responsible gambling habits. Set clear limits for your time and money spent playing. Never chase losses, as this can lead to a downward spiral. Take frequent breaks to avoid becoming overly focused on the game. Recognize the warning signs of problem gambling, such as spending more than you can afford to lose, lying about your gambling habits, or neglecting other responsibilities.
If you or someone you know is struggling with gambling addiction, seek help immediately. Resources are available, including the National Council on Problem Gambling and Gamblers Anonymous. Approach plinko as a form of entertainment, not a source of income. Remember that the odds are always in the house’s favor. Enjoy the game responsibly and within your means.
